
But the company has also built its own connections to a few key software providers like Microsoft Outlook, Mailchimp, and HubSpot. Many add-ons were explicitly built from scratch by Xero, including Xero Projects, Xero Practice Manager, Hubdoc, and WorkflowMax. Integrations: Outside software companies that have built a connection with the famous accounting software.
Add-ons: extra tools built by Xero itself.
